How You'll Make An Impact

As a Curriculum Developer, you will collaborate with other subject-matter experts, our production team, and an instructional coach to create immersive, engaging, and academically rigorous learning materials for our K-5 curriculum. These materials include videos, assessments, and written learning activities. We seek highly motivated, collaborative, and student-driven individuals who excel in various roles.

What You'll Do

Design and develop educational content for K-5 students

Ensure content is pedagogically sound, engaging, age-appropriate, and accessible

Write clear and measurable lesson objectives and align teaching materials to meet these objectives

Utilize technology, such as Google Slides, Sheets, Docs, and screencasting software

Differentiate instruction to accommodate diverse learning styles and needs

Continuously evaluate and refine content based on feedback and educational outcomes

Collaborate on special projects and assignments

You May Be a Good Fit If You Have

A minimum of 2 years of full-time teaching experience at the K-5 level

A Bachelor's degree or higher in Education or a related field

Knowledge of effective lesson structure and writing lesson objectives

Ability to differentiate instruction to make learning accessible, engaging, and age-appropriate

Strong understanding of what makes a lesson engaging

Experience using technology to support instruction, including Google Slides, Sheets, and Docs

Strong interpersonal and communication skills, especially written

A growth mindset and motivation from constructive feedback

Proven ability to work independently, manage schedules, and meet deadlines

High motivation, a proactive attitude, and a tendency to seek opportunities for continuous improvement

High standards of integrity and transparency

Access to a computer/laptop (with camera) and reliable high-speed internet connection

What Makes You Stand Out

An active teaching certification in Elementary Education and/or completed professional development or training in curriculum design and pedagogy

Hands-on experience designing and writing curriculum, including scripts for asynchronous video lessons

Experience analyzing and transforming data into actionable goals that positively impact students

Experience with screencasting software or online instruction

Schedule

Curriculum Developers are expected to have 30-40 hours of availability each week year-round. This range of hours offers flexibility in your schedule with ample work available.

Anything over 30 hours a week is considered full-time, making you eligible for all our benefits.

You can choose your own hours! Morning person? Night owl? Somewhere in between? As long as you meet deadlines and attend weekly meetings with your supervisor and peers (generally during US business hours), we support the hours that work best for you.
